In reply to: [slack-users] Compilando para athlon
   Wrote by: Lincoln Lordello <[EMAIL PROTECTED]>
 On a sunny: Fri, 19 Sep 2003 13:54:17 -0300

> Quando compilo um programa direto do c�digo fonte ele j� vai estar
> configurado para o meu processador? Tenho um Athlon XP com meu kernel
> compilado para athlon, preciso adicionar algo na linha do ./configure?

sim.  se tu nao passar parametros extras (-march=athlon-xp -mcpu=athlon-xp),
as otimizacoes serao as de i686 na melhor das hipoteses.  incluindo essas
flags, o gcc vai otimizar *especificamente* para o Athlon-XP.  se tu
executar o mesmo binario em um outro processador, tem chance de levar um
SIGILL (instrucao ilegal).

se quiser entrar fundo em detalhes, no site da AMD tem uns pdfs sobre as
extensoes legais que eles fazem, como por exemplo instruction scheduling. 
os pdf sao enormes e *muito* detalhados.  :)

-- 
Ricardo Nabinger Sanchez
GNU/Linux #140696 [http://counter.li.org]
Slackware Linux

  "Real programmers don't document; 
   if it was hard to write, it should be hard to understand."
_______________________________________________
slack-users mailing list
[EMAIL PROTECTED]
http://www.linuxmag.com.br/mailman/listinfo/slack-users

Responder a